Air Quality & Heat Stress<br />
Casella Microtherm WBGT<br />
Area Heat Stress Monitor<br />
CAS,MICROTHERM (5868)<br />
AU<br />
Portable area heat stress WBGT monitor with<br />
real-time graphical display. Measures heat stress<br />
potential [WBGT index] according to ISO7243.<br />
PRTD sensors with internal calibration-reference<br />
for wet-bulb, dry-bulb and globe temperatures.<br />
Large LCD display for numerical or graphical indication of temperatures and<br />
processed values for WBGT [indoor/outdoor plus TWA], relative humidity and<br />
dewpoint. Simple keypad/menu setup. Data logging for up to 32 separate<br />
runs and 49,100 records, with interval 30s to 1h. RS232C port with included<br />
PC software for download and reporting or realtime display. Low water-level<br />
warning, and settable audible/visible WBGT alarm. Handheld, free-standing<br />
or tripod-mount. Battery operated.<br />
Testo 635-2 Humidity, Temperature & Dewpoint Meter<br />
TES,635-2 (5859)<br />
AU<br />
Portable humidity meter fitted with robust stainless probe<br />
with sintered filter-cap for general or duct measurements to<br />
120ºC, and fast-action K-type surface temperature probe.<br />
Displays relative humidity, absolute humidity, dew point,<br />
degree of humidity, enthalpy, temperature, and differential<br />
temperature (dewpoint to surface). Operating range 2 to<br />
98%RH (±2%). Air temperature -20 to 120ºC (±0.2/0.5).<br />
Surface temperature -60 to 300ºC (±0.1). Internal memory<br />
for 10,000 values with USB interface, cable and software for<br />
download and presentation. Battery operated.<br />
Testo 645 Humidity & Dewpoint Meter<br />
TES,645-1 (5858)<br />
AU<br />
Portable humidity meter fitted with robust stainless<br />
probe for ambient work or duct measurements<br />
to 120°C. Displays relative humidity, absolute<br />
humidity, dew point, degree of humidity, enthalpy<br />
and temperature. Operating range 2 to 98%RH<br />
[±2%], -20 to 120°C [±0.4/0.5]. Battery operated.<br />

Moisture & Humidity Meters<br />
GE Panametrics PM880 Industrial<br />
Moisture Analyser<br />
PAN,PM880 (5911)<br />
AU<br />
Intrinsically safe moisture analyser for<br />
compressed air systems, non-corrosive gases &<br />
hydrocarbons such as natural gas (IS certification<br />
to ATEX and CSA). Displays dew point, moisture<br />
concentration, pressure & temperature. Dew point<br />
calibrated measurement range -80 to 20°C with<br />
data to -110°C. Pressure range 7 to 69 Bar limited<br />
by sensor, gauge and safety-valve (operating range from 5μHg). Temperature<br />
range -30 to 70°C. Gas flow operating range from static to 10,000cm/s velocity.<br />
Supplied with compact sample system with gauge, safety-valve, sampling<br />
valves and fittings (¼” Swagelok). Data logging of up to 100K moisture points,<br />
with infrared port and software for download. Battery powered only (15-24h<br />
operation) with second battery and charger (note charger is not IS).<br />
